Tajima DGML by Pulse 11 is a professional-grade embroidery design software developed by Pulse, a leading company in the textile industry. The software is designed to work with Tajima's popular DGML file format, which is widely used in embroidery machines. With Tajima DGML by Pulse 11, users can create, edit, and manage embroidery designs with ease, using a range of tools and features. tajima dgml by pulse 11 crack
